Hertha has an Arsenal player in mind

According to a report in “Bild”, second division club Hertha BSC is about to sign English junior international Bradley Ibrahim from Arsenal FC. The 19-year-old is said to be in Berlin for examinations and contract discussions. According to Tuesday’s report, he could strengthen coach Pal Dardai’s squad on loan. The winter transfer window closes this Wednesday.

According to Italian transfer expert Fabrizio Romano, Hertha is said to have agreed on a permanent contract with Ibrahim and his agent. The term: until the end of June 2027, Romano wrote on Tuesday evening on X, formerly Twitter.

The defensive midfielder has not yet played for the Gunners in London in the Premier League. He moved from Queens Park Rangers to Arsenal FC in the summer of 2019, but is already training with the professionals.

Europe’s top clubs are chasing second division talent

Nuremberg’s top talent Can Uzun is apparently still one of the hottest candidates in German professional football for a possible winter sale. As “Sky” reports, Champions League starters Inter Milan and Newcastle United are said to have entered the race for the 18-year-old offensive player from the Franconian second division team.

Accordingly, both clubs have already “declared their interest”. In addition to Inter and Newcastle, according to the TV station, Borussia Dortmund, Eintracht Frankfurt, FC Fulham, FC Sevilla, Brighton & Hove Albion and FC Vilarreal also showed interest in signing him.

Piccini leaves Magdeburg immediately

Second division team 1. FC Magdeburg has parted ways with Cristiano Piccini. The club announced on Monday that they had complied with the Italian defender’s wishes and terminated his contract with immediate effect. The 31-year-old moved to Magdeburg in September 2022 and scored five goals in 30 games in the 2nd Bundesliga.

“We would like to thank Cristiano for using his CV to join the newly promoted FCM. He was an important anchor for our defense and helped us achieve our goal of staying in the league,” said sports director Otmar Schork. Before his time in Magdeburg, Piccini was active at Sporting Lisbon, FC Valencia, Atalanta Bergamo and Red Star Belgrade.

Fein will play in Germany again in the future

Third division club SC Verl has signed former U21 national player Adrian Fein. The 24-year-old comes on a free transfer from Excelsior Rotterdam in the Dutch Eredivisie. Midfielder Fein comes from FC Bayern’s youth ranks and was once one of the top talents of his year, but he didn’t make his big breakthrough.

He played three Bundesliga games for Greuther Fürth and played 33 times for Hamburger SV in the 2nd Bundesliga. Fein played three times in the Europa League for PSV Eindhoven.
